SALAZAR, Warden, ) ) Respondent. _____________________________ ) MARIO ANTONIO BAUTISTA, No. C 08-4646 MMC (PR) ORDER GRANTING RESPONDENT'S MOTION FOR EXTENSION OF TIME (Docket No. 5) GOOD CAUSE APPEARING, respondent's motion for an extension of time to file a response to the petition is hereby GRANTED. Respondent shall file his response to the petition no later than July 15, 2009. Within thirty days of the date such response is filed, petitioner shall file with the Court and serve on respondent a responsive pleading thereto. If respondent files a motion to dismiss, respondent shall file a reply to petitioner's opposition within fifteen days of the date such opposition is filed. This order terminates Docket No. 5.
